Mourners told: Pray for Angel

SCORES OF PEOPLE yesterday paid their last respects to Angel Taitt, who died after jumping from the top level of City Centre’s car park on September 14.
They were asked “to pray that God will be merciful to her and that God will give her a place in His Kingdom”.
This request was made by Monsignor Vincent Blackett of the Roman Catholic Church in the sermon at Our Lady Queen of The Universe Church in Black Rock, St Michael.
Blackett encouraged Taitt’s relatives and friends gathered in and outside the building to bid farewell and “pray for remorse for her soul”.  (AH)
